itgle.com

互斥条件是指( )。A 某资源在一段时间内只能由一个进程占有,不能同时被两个或两个以上的进程占有。B 一个进程在一段时间内只能占用一个资源。C 多个资源只能由一个进程占有。D 多个资源进程分配占有。

题目
互斥条件是指( )。

A 某资源在一段时间内只能由一个进程占有,不能同时被两个或两个以上的进程占有。

B 一个进程在一段时间内只能占用一个资源。

C 多个资源只能由一个进程占有。

D 多个资源进程分配占有。


相似考题
更多“互斥条件是指( )。 ”相关问题
  • 第1题:

    死锁的四个必要条件中,无法破坏的是()。

    A、占有且申请条件

    B、占有且申请条件

    C、互斥条件

    D、不可抢占条件


    参考答案:C

  • 第2题:

    产生死锁的必要条件中()条件是指进程已获得的资源在未使用完之前不能被抢夺。

    A.不剥夺条件

    B.请求和保持条件

    C.互斥条件

    D.环路等待条件


    1)互斥(Mutual exclusion):在一段时间内某资源只能由一个进程占有。 2)占有且等待(Hold and wait):已占有了一些资源的进程可能还要等待申请其他的资源才能继续工作。 3)非剥夺(No preemption):已分配给某进程的资源不可被其他进程剥夺,除非该进程自己释放该资源。 4)循环等待(Circular wait)存在一个封闭的进程-资源循环链。

  • 第3题:

    Linux多线程应用编程中,触发pthread_cond_wait返回的事件是

    A.条件变量创建成功

    B.互斥量加锁成功

    C.条件变量被触发

    D.互斥量加锁失败


    互斥量已经被其他线程加锁

  • 第4题:

    有序资源分配法,破坏的死锁必要条件是( )。

    A.互斥条件  

    B.环路条件   

    C.不剥夺条件  

    D.分配条件


    参考答案:AD

  • 第5题:

    36、对于非共享资源(或互斥资源),必须维持互斥条件。


    B

  • 第6题:

    6、对于线程间的同步操作而言,常常采用互斥锁和条件变量相结合的解决方案:(① )用于短期锁定,保证互斥进入临界区;(② )用于长期等待,直至所等资源可用。

    A.①互斥锁②条件变量

    B.①条件变量②互斥锁

    C.①互斥锁②互斥锁‍

    D.①条件变量②条件变量


    ①互斥锁②条件变量